Astros beat the Padres 4-3 in 10 innings after Jose Altuve was ejected in wild scene in the 9th
Grae Kessinger replaced the ejected Jose Altuve and scored on Kyle Tucker’s single in the 10th inning to give the AL West-leading Houston Astros a wild 4-3 win against the San Diego Padres.

Astros’ Jose Altuve ejected after removing sock, cleat in wild scene: 'They missed that call'
Houston Astros second baseman Jose Altuve was ejected from Tuesday's game against the San Diego Padres after he took off his sock and cleat to protest a call.

Astros open final homestand, against Angels, with eye on division crown
In advance of their final homestand of the season, a seven-game set that starts Thursday night against the Los Angeles Angels, the Houston Astros muffed a shot to reduce their magic number to clinch the American League West by losing 4-0 to the San Diego Padres on Wednesday.
